Like ginseng, astragalus is native to the Asian continent, and it has traditionally been used as an energy tonic in traditional Chinese medicine. The plant we know as astragalus is in reality a member of the legume family, and it has a centuries old track record as a safe way to treat a number of common ailments. The plant is native to central and western Asia, including Korea, China and Taiwan, where it has been used for centuries as a highly effective energy booster. In addition, however, astragalus seems to have a strong effect on the immune system as well. Few other plants are able to boost the immune system to the degree that astragalus seems to be able to, and that fact has many researchers very excited indeed. Perhaps the most important compound contained in astragalus is known as astrgalan B. This compound is a well known polysaccharide, and it is known to help the body fight off infection. In addition, the compound is thought to speed up the cleansing of toxins from the body. In addition to its strong impact and ability to boost the immune system, astragalus is thought to help both the spleen and the liver to function in a more efficient manner. In addition, the herb is often used to treat vascular diseases and to increase circulation. It may even have the ability to keep blood pressure levels normal, and to regular blood sugar levels. Astragalus is also known to be a strong source of important antioxidants, and therefore it may play a role in mitigating the damage done by free radicals in the environment. The presence of so many antioxidant vitamins in one supplement is a source of great excitement and a cause for further study.
